A peer is a named reference to another LibrePortal instance. Phase 2 only
implements kind=backup-channel (friendly label over a hostname that shows
up in a shared backup repo); direct-ssh-direct and direct-ssh-via-relay
(Connect's blind-relay) are reserved enum values for Phase 3.
DB schema (db_create_tables.sh):
CREATE TABLE peers (
id INTEGER PRIMARY KEY AUTOINCREMENT,
name TEXT UNIQUE NOT NULL,
kind TEXT NOT NULL DEFAULT 'backup-channel',
config_json TEXT NOT NULL DEFAULT '{}',
status TEXT DEFAULT 'unknown',
last_seen TEXT,
created_at TEXT DEFAULT CURRENT_TIMESTAMP
);
+ indexes on name and kind.
config_json is kind-specific so new transports don't need a schema
migration. For backup-channel it carries {"hostname":"","loc_idx":N}.
Bash module (scripts/peer/):
peer_helpers.sh _peerDb, peerSqlEscape, peerValidateName/Kind.
peer_add.sh peerAdd <name> <kind> [k=v ...] → INSERT, refresh
generator. Rejects unimplemented kinds early so users
don't create dead-end peer records.
peer_remove.sh peerRemove <name> → DELETE.
peer_list.sh peerList → JSON array; peerGet, peerNameForHostname
(reverse-lookup for the migrate-tab overlay).
peer_check.sh peerCheckReachable, peerCheckAll. For backup-channel
'reachable' = at least one snapshot from that hostname
visible in (preferred|any enabled) location. Updates
status + last_seen so UI dots render without re-probing.
CLI (scripts/cli/commands/peer/):
libreportal peer list
libreportal peer get <name>
libreportal peer add <name> backup-channel hostname=<host> [loc_idx=<n>]
libreportal peer remove <name>
libreportal peer check [name]
Auto-routed by cli_initialize.sh's category-discovery.
WebUI data generator (scripts/webui/data/generators/peers/webui_peers.sh):
Emits data/peers/generated/peers.json with the peerList output and a
generated_at envelope. Hooked into webuiLibrePortalUpdate alongside the
backup generators.
Frontend:
- New top-level /peers route in spa.js (PeersPage class, peers-content.html).
- 'Peers' nav item in the topbar between Backups and the right-side controls.
- Add-peer modal with friendly-name + kind + hostname + preferred-location
selector (populated from the existing backup-locations data).
- Per-peer card with status dot, last-checked time, Check + Remove buttons.
- Phase 3 kinds appear in the kind dropdown as disabled options so users
can see what's coming.
Source-array wiring:
- generate_arrays.sh auto-created files_peer.sh from the new peer/ dir.
- cli_files.sh + app_files.sh include ${peer_scripts[@]} alphabetically.
- files_webui.sh auto-picked-up the new peers/ generator subfolder.
The migrate-tab friendly-name overlay (use peer names in /backup/migrate
when a peer record exists for a hostname) is intentionally deferred — it's
a 5-line frontend lookup once peers.json is loaded; cleaner to add after
Phase 3 ships its peer-detail view.

A manager-run 'update apply' refreshes code/apps/WebUI but CANNOT rewrite the
root-owned footprint (helpers/wrapper/uninstall/unit/sudoers) — that immutability
is the de-sudo boundary. Previously a release that changed those would silently
leave them stale. Make it explicit:
- init.sh: footprint_version=1 constant, baked at install into
/usr/local/lib/libreportal/.footprint_version (root:root 0644) by initRootHelpers.
Bump it whenever a root component changes.
- make_release.sh: publishes footprint_version in latest.json.
- fetch.sh: lpInstalledFootprintVersion (marker) + lpReleaseLatestFootprint (manifest).
- check_update.sh: 'update apply' REFUSES when the release's footprint_version
exceeds the installed one, directing to a root re-install (which fetches +
re-bakes everything atomically). No half-applied updates.
- webui_system_update.sh: badge sets footprint_update_needed + clears can_update so
the WebUI won't offer a one-click apply for a footprint-bumping release.
- docs/DEVELOPMENT.md: the bump rule + the footprint exception explained.
Verified: manifest carries footprint_version; drift decision correct both ways
(no marker/older -> needs re-install; equal -> no drift).

Bare `find "$containers_dir"` runs as the manager, but under rootless
containers/ is dockerinstall-owned 751 (traversable, not list-readable by
the manager) -> "find: /docker/containers/: Permission denied". For the
app-log generator that was cosmetic; for dockerComposeUpAllApps /
dockerComposeDownAllApps it silently enumerates nothing so no apps come
up/down. Route these through runFileOp find (dockerinstall in rootless,
manager in rooted — correct in both). The two docker-type switcher finds
are deliberately left: mid-switch the at-rest container owner can differ
from the target-mode user runFileOp resolves to, so they need mode-aware
handling rather than a blind swap.

Reads files the backup user can't see from the host (container-owned, e.g.
Nextcloud's www-data data dir) by streaming them out THROUGH the container
(docker exec tar) — no host root, no host read perms, works rooted + rootless.
Extracts to staging as plain files so restic keeps full dedup + per-file
restore (not a piped tar blob); the live path is excluded from the snapshot.
Restore streams the staging copy back through a throwaway in-namespace
container that recreates the tree with the app's uid:gid.
Declared via a libreportal.backup.files compose label; Nextcloud (html, 33:33)
is the first to use it. Live capture failure falls back to stop-snapshot-start.

Adds a logical-dump path so apps with a database can be backed up with zero
downtime and full consistency, instead of stopping the container.
- backup_db.sh: dump each declared DB live (mysqldump --single-transaction /
pg_dump / sqlite3 .backup), exclude the raw data dir from the snapshot, and
replay the dump on restore (pre-start rehydrate for sqlite, post-start load
for server engines).
- Databases are declared via a 'libreportal.backup.db' compose label so the
metadata travels with the app in the snapshot.
- New 'auto' strategy (now the default): live where a DB is dumpable or the app
is marked live-safe, stop-snapshot-start otherwise. Explicit stop/pause/live
remain as overrides.
- restic/borg/kopia adapters honour an exclude list on the live path.
- Manifest records the resolved per-app strategy and dumped databases.

Application backups were driven by one crontab entry per app, each offset by
id * CFG_BACKUP_CRONTAB_APP_INTERVAL minutes. That minute offset is written
straight into cron's 0-59 minute field, so past ~20 apps it overflowed into
an invalid entry that silently never fired, and the fixed spacing could not
serialize backups that ran longer than the gap.
Replace it with a single daily entry (`libreportal backup scheduled`) that
enqueues a backup task per enabled app. The existing systemd task processor
drains them serially — no minute overflow, real serialization, and backups
are now visible/cancellable in the Tasks UI. Per-app enable is read from
CFG_<APP>_BACKUP at schedule time instead of being mirrored into crontab.
Removes the stagger machinery (timing/setup/check/remove scripts), the
now-unused cron_jobs table + insert, and the CFG_BACKUP_CRONTAB_APP_INTERVAL
config knob and its WebUI field.
